DIY Childs Banana Costume Tutorial

If you're feeling crafty, making your own Childs Banana Costume can be a fun and rewarding project. Here's a step-by-step tutorial to help you create a simple and adorable banana costume at home.

Materials Needed

  • Yellow felt or fabric
  • Scissors
  • Sewing machine or needle and thread
  • Yellow tights or leggings
  • Yellow hat or headband
  • Black felt or fabric for details
  • Hot glue gun and glue sticks

Steps to Create the Costume

1. Measure and Cut the Fabric: Measure your child's height and width to determine the size of the banana shape. Cut out two identical banana shapes from the yellow felt or fabric.

2. Sew the Banana Shape: Place the two banana shapes together and sew around the edges, leaving a small opening for turning the costume inside out.

3. Turn and Stuff: Turn the banana shape inside out and stuff it with polyester filling or batting to give it shape and volume.

4. Add Details: Cut out small black felt or fabric pieces to create the banana's eyes and mouth. Use a hot glue gun to attach these details to the front of the banana shape.

5. Attach the Hat: If you're using a hat, attach it to the top of the banana shape using hot glue or sewing. Alternatively, you can use a headband and attach the banana shape to it.

6. Add Tights or Leggings: Have your child wear yellow tights or leggings to complete the look. You can also add yellow shoes or socks to match the costume.

💡 Note: Make sure to test the costume on your child before the event to ensure it fits well and is comfortable. Adjust any necessary details to make it perfect for your little one.

Safety Tips for Wearing a Childs Banana Costume

While Childs Banana Costumes are fun and adorable, it's essential to prioritize safety, especially during outdoor activities. Here are some safety tips to keep in mind:

  • Visibility: Ensure your child's costume is visible to others, especially if they will be trick-or-treating or attending outdoor events. Add reflective tape or glow sticks to the costume to increase visibility.
  • Comfort: Choose a costume that is comfortable and allows your child to move freely. Avoid costumes that are too tight or restrictive, as they can cause discomfort and limit mobility.
  • Safety Features: Check for safety features such as flame-resistant materials and secure fastenings. These features are crucial for your child's safety, especially during outdoor activities.
  • Weather Appropriate: Dress your child in layers under the costume to ensure they stay warm in cooler weather. Avoid costumes that are too heavy or bulky, as they can cause overheating.
  • Supervision: Always supervise your child while they are wearing the costume, especially during outdoor activities. Ensure they stay within sight and follow safety guidelines.

💡 Note: It's important to teach your child about safety while wearing a costume. Remind them to stay on designated paths, avoid running in the street, and always look both ways before crossing.

Caring for Your Childs Banana Costume

To ensure your Childs Banana Costume lasts for many Halloweens to come, it's essential to take proper care of it. Here are some tips for maintaining and storing your child's costume:

  • Cleaning: Follow the care instructions on the costume label. Most costumes can be machine-washed in cold water with a mild detergent. Avoid using bleach or fabric softeners, as they can damage the materials.
  • Drying: Air-dry the costume to prevent shrinkage and maintain its shape. Avoid using a dryer, as the heat can damage the materials.
  • Storage: Store the costume in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. Use a garment bag or a storage bin to protect the costume from dust and pests.
  • Repairs: Inspect the costume for any signs of wear and tear. Make necessary repairs, such as sewing loose seams or replacing missing buttons, to keep the costume in good condition.

💡 Note: If the costume is made from delicate materials, consider hand-washing it to prevent damage. Always follow the care instructions provided by the manufacturer.

Childs Banana Costume Sizes and Fit

When choosing a Childs Banana Costume, it's essential to consider the size and fit to ensure your child is comfortable and can move freely. Here is a general guide to help you determine the right size for your child:

Age Range Height Range Weight Range Costume Size
1-2 years 28-34 inches 20-30 lbs Small
3-4 years 35-40 inches 31-40 lbs Medium
5-6 years 41-46 inches 41-50 lbs Large
7-8 years 47-52 inches 51-60 lbs Extra Large

It's important to note that these are general guidelines, and sizes may vary depending on the manufacturer. Always check the size chart provided by the costume manufacturer to ensure the best fit for your child.

💡 Note: If your child falls between sizes, it's generally better to choose the larger size to ensure comfort and ease of movement.
